JAUCK, Daniela e PERALTA, Olga. The Impact of the Visual Sequence on the Symbolic Understanding of Actions on Images. Av. Psicol. Latinoam. [online]. 2020, vol.38, n.2, pp.191-200. Epub 20-Fev-2021. ISSN 1794-4724. https://doi.org/10.12804/revistas.urosario.edu.co/apl/a.7953.
The symbolic understanding of images that represent actions constitutes a cognitive challenge at early ages. This research investigates the impact of the presentation of the visual sequence of goal-directed actions on the symbolic understanding of the images representing them. Thirty to thirty-six-months-old children were assigned to two conditions in which the presence or absence of the sequence was manipulated. Children observed images of different actions on a tablet; afterwards, they had to choose a real object that showed the result of each action. Results showed that the presence of the sequence constituted a factor that enhances the early understanding of images as representations of real actions.
